Frozen and Burst Pipes

Water pipes may freeze and crack when temperatures drop below freezing, leading to minor drips or serious water damage. Think a pipe has frozen? Turn off your water right away and start thawing it carefully. Even if there's no visible damage, make sure to contact an emergency plumber for inspection and service.

Major Leaks and Floods

Leaks happen often, but not all leaks require emergency plumbing services. If you can stop the leak by shutting off water at the source or containing it in a bucket, it's safe to delay service. When leaking causes serious water damage, you must shut off your water main and contact Trusted Plumbers List for immediate help.

Sewer Backups

Blocked sewer lines pose serious risks for your home and health. When water drains slower but still moves, it may be a manageable situation. If your sewer is fully blocked, it's important to call emergency plumbing services immediately.

Shut Down Water Flow

Try to turn off the water by closing the shut-off valve for the affected fixture. You’ll usually find the shut-off valve beneath the unit, attached close to the wall. If you can't find it, use the whole-house shut-off to cut off water for the entire home. The main valve is often found in the utility area.

Release Water Left In Pipes

Water trapped in the pipes will still need to be cleared. Walk around the outside of your home and turn on any spigots or hoses until no more water flows. Draining the pipes protects your home from extra damage.

Try to break up any visible clog with a plunger. Avoid chemical drain cleaners to prevent pipe damage. Chemicals can harm your pipes and lead to serious plumbing damage. Let a professional plumber manage tough clogs safely.

Shut Down Powered Fixtures

When your plumbing problem involves a powered device, disconnect the power. Powering down heating devices avoids burns and pressure problems. Find the power source and shut it down to avoid accidents.
